IN THE UNITED STATES COURT OF APPEALS FOR THE FIFTH CIRCUIT No. 16-20081 United States Court of Appeals Fifth Circuit FILED June 20, 2018 UNITED STATES OF AMERICA, Plaintiff - Appellee Lyle W. Cayce Clerk v. JESUS LEONARDO MONTALVO DAVILA, also known as Jesus Montalvo, also known as Jesus L. Montalvo, Defendant - Appellant Appeal from the United States District Court for the Southern District of Texas Before BARKSDALE, GRAVES, and COSTA, Circuit Judges. PER CURIAM: The panel sua sponte grants rehearing of its opinion dated May 16, 2018. This has the effect of vacating that decision, including the reappointment of the Federal Public Defender and the grant of leave to file an out-of-time petition for panel rehearing. The motion to recall the mandate and the related motions will be held in abeyance by the panel pending, inter alia, action of the Supreme Court on the petition for a writ of certiorari in No. 17-1445, United States v. Herrold.
